**Q: Can I use the canteen shared with Bramwell Analytics?**

Yes. The canteen on level one of Oakhaven Court is shared between us and Bramwell Analytics, our neighbouring tenant. You may enter during serving hours, but the connecting corridor door stays locked to keep the office floors separate. Your standard badge works on our side; the shared corridor needs a separate keypad entry. Use the code below.

badge for hahog-kajop: bdg-OOCJJ-0

Heads up from the Stormbell capacity review: the weather-alert fan-out spikes hard when a regional advisory lands, because every subscribed district gets its own delivery job. We've seen the queue balloon to ~40x normal within two minutes. Support folks, if customers report delayed alerts during big weather events, check fan-out lag before blaming the carriers. We're provisioning workers for the 95th-percentile storm day, not the average one. The knobs that actually matter during a surge are listed here.

tuning table, kawep-tawif:
CAPS = {
    "olidor": 80,
    "belion": 7,
    "quenys": 225,
    "druox": 839,
    "fraath": 482,
}

### Ticket: Encoding detection drift on upload service

Heads up for the sync — staging and prod have drifted again on Glyphsniff, our encoding detector for uploaded text files. Staging falls back to UTF-8 on ambiguous byte sequences, prod still guesses Latin-1, so QA keeps filing mojibake bugs that nobody can repro. Before we argue about which is right, here's what prod is actually running.

config for kajeg-kahog:
WENIX_LOG_LEVEL=debug
WENIX_METRICS_HOST=metrics.wenix.qirvansys.corp
WENIX_POOL_SIZE=4